Output fc75eba043d0f2e58fc17088fc8a2fe9f28382d4e03e2d4efb0475fc615b2b37:0

value
1749882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c6ccfa3e5162ecb8bb688787f8b3e493505490c OP_EQUAL
address
37CWpP3qwBypyh3YjFQf5LGsbSEtZsrjku
transaction
fc75eba043d0f2e58fc17088fc8a2fe9f28382d4e03e2d4efb0475fc615b2b37
confirmations
312574
spent
true